Benfica making River-Prestianni talks tricky, claim Portuguese sources

With Fausto Vera secured, River is not taking its foot off the gas in the transfer market. However, their progress is starting to become complicated due to certain obstacles that are appearing along the way. And the first of these seems to be coming from Portugal, due to the difficulties they could face in signing Gianluca Prestianni from Benfica.
The winger, who came up through Vélez, is one of the first names the Millonario listed and for whom they seem determined to go all out. Since buying his rights outright is impossible, they are aiming to make a big effort and bring him in on loan. However, Benfica has already rejected an initial offer that included a $5 million purchase option, showing a firm stance, and the local press is not conveying any optimism.
“Benfica shuts the door on River,” headlined Diario A Bola, one of the region’s most prestigious outlets, regarding River’s initial proposal. The reasoning is that the offer was far from what the Portuguese club wants, to the point of calling it a move that “is not good business.”
Nevertheless, in Núñez they are not giving up, which is why they have decided to send a second offer for the Argentina U-20 national team star. The purchase option amount would be higher, with the hope of persuading Benfica, who would prefer to give their player playing time at another European club.
Aware of this, A Bola was candid and maintained a cautious tone. “Unless there is a radical change in the current circumstances, something that no one expects at the moment, the door is closed,” they added regarding River’s persistence.
